Tapiolan Honka is a basketball club based in Espoo, Finland. Espoo is Finland's second largest city, with a population over 240,000. It is nearby Helsinki.
Originally, one sport club Tapion Honka existed in Espoo. It was founded in 1957. However, in 1975 the club split in to three separate clubs, divided by their respective sports of basketball (Tapiolan Honka), soccer (FC Honka), and ice hockey (Jäähonka).
Tapiolan Honka has men's, women's, and youth teams.
